About the Item

This abstract painting explores the quiet traces left by the people and moments that shape us. Soft layers of blues, sand tones and muted violets overlap like sedimented memories, creating a textured surface that feels both intimate and expansive. The forms are not meant to be fully deciphered; they appear and dissolve, suggesting figures, gestures, fragments of conversations that stay with us and become part of who we are. The work reflects on memory as something gentle, not heavy — a living presence that continues to grow within us. These echoes are not about what is lost, but about what remains, transforming into inner light. Acrylic and mixed media on canvas, finished with a protective satin varnish. Tatiana Hellum lives and works in Oslo, Norway. Originally from Central Asia, she grew up under vast skies and radiant light that shaped her natural sensitivity to color and movement. Born in Almaty, she spent her childhood in Kazakhstan and later studied in Russia, where she earned a PhD in biology. For nearly twenty years she has lived in Norway, where the calm northern light and the silence of nature have deeply influenced her artistic vision. Tatiana’s art reflects a dialogue between two worlds — the warmth and vibrancy of her southern roots and the quiet luminosity of the North. Her family has long artistic traditions: her great-grandfather was an icon painter, and her maternal uncle is a professional artist. Though her early career was in science, her fascination with life’s invisible structures gradually evolved into a passion for painting. Working primarily with acrylics on canvas, she creates layered abstractions where rhythm, texture, and light form an emotional landscape. Her intuitive technique — combining palette knife, glazing, and transparent layering — bridges precision and spontaneity, resulting in works that feel both dynamic and contemplative. Tatiana’s artistic direction has been guided by curator and artist Nadya Stupina, whose mentorship helped her refine her intuitive practice into a mature and distinctive voice. She has participated in group exhibitions in Norway, and her works are held in private collections both locally and abroad. An avid traveler, Tatiana draws inspiration from the natural rhythms and atmospheric moods of the places she visits — from vast northern skies to quiet southern horizons. Her art embodies a fusion of depth and luminosity — a meeting of science and sensitivity, intellect and intuition, warmth and light.
